About agriculture in Den Dolder

Den Dolder is a village in the province of Utrecht, situated on the edge of the Utrechtse Heuvelrug. The surrounding landscape is characterized by a mix of dense woodlands and open rural expanses typical of the central Netherlands. The sandy soils of the ridge transition into more fertile lowlands nearby, providing a varied environment for both nature and agriculture.

Agriculture in the vicinity focuses heavily on dairy farming and livestock management. Local farms often maintain grazing pastures for cattle, while the nearby valleys support arable farming, including the cultivation of fodder crops like maize. Additionally, there are smaller-scale horticultural enterprises and plant nurseries that take advantage of the region's climate and soil conditions.
